Driving directions from Stowell Park, United Kingdom to Newhall, United Kingdom distance


Stowell Park, United Kingdom
Newhall, United Kingdom
Stowell Park to Newhall road map

Stowell Park to Newhall flight distance miles / km

66.9 mi / 107.6 km